My mum's lentil soup. SOUPER healthy.

Tin of chopped tomatos
Couple of onions
Some celery
Cheap red split lentils

Chuck in a pan, with a slosh of water. Cook.

While cooking add paprika, cumin and curry powder to taste. I don't have any measurements.

A quick Google search should do it. Still, it's easy to convert many of your favourite meat recipes to veggie, simply by substituting.

For instance, a can of green lentils will replace mince in a cottage pie, quorn or tofu chunks are good instead of chicken in soups and pies. Chick peas are lovely in a curry and the liquid from the can is an excellent substitute for egg white.

I have an easy store cupboard recipe I made myself. Veggie chilli and rice/pasta

Tin of red kidney beans (if you can get the ones in chilli sauce all the better)
Tin of ratatouille
Tin of chopped toms(if you can get the ones with garlic etc all the better)
Chopped onion
Add any other ingredients you fancy like chopped peppers etc
Chiili powder
Salt and pepper to taste
Stock cubes to taste
Splash soy sauce.

Fry chopped onion with chilli powder, add ratatouille, toms, red kidney beans and whatever else you fancy chopped. Stock cubes, s and p, soy sauce. Transfer to casserole dish with lid and cook in microwave for about 20 mins or more this reduces the stock and makes it yummy in my opinion. Serve with rice or if you have left overs serve with pasta next day.

I do a vegan ‘chilli’ with a good handful of red lentils, simmered with tinned toms, sautéed onions, etc, until the lentils break down, before adding the kidney beans.
Plenty of chilli powder plus paprika, of course.

Another no-meat one I do is a macaroni/cauliflower cheese combo. Plenty of very cheesy sauce with a dollop of English mustard added, breadcrumbs and extra grated cheese on top, whack under the grill to brown. Always goes down well.

Surely cheese and eggs are not vegan. Even honey isn’t vegan. If you are cooking for someone who is strictly vegan you need to be extremely careful about things like stock cubes and Worcester sauce. Vegetarian and vegan are two very different categories.

I love mushroom stroganoff, fry onion ,garlic together.
Add paprika dash of Worcestershire sauce.
Add sliced mushrooms
Mix Nat Greek yogurt and Philadelphia cream cheese (approx 25g of each per portion)
Stir together
Add a little bit of vegetable stock (made from a cube) if mix is too dry.
Serve with Boiled rice
